Chapter 297: Cracks and Ominous News

Han Li saw the disappointment etched across the young girl’s face, then suddenly smiled and softly said, “Although I can’t take you as my disciple, don’t lose heart! I can introduce you to another senior brother who is also at the foundation establishment stage to be your master. But whether you can successfully apprentice under him depends on whether he finds you satisfactory.”

“Really?” The girl’s previously disappointed expression instantly brightened upon hearing this.

Without another word, Han Li took out a communication talisman from his body. After whispering a few words to it, he handed the talisman along with a jade token to the girl.

“You take these talismans and the jade token, and go to the Garden of a Hundred Medicines in Yellow Maple Valley to find a senior named Ma. Whether you can become his disciple will depend on your own fate,” Han Li said indifferently.

The girl hadn’t expected that although Han Li refused to accept her as a disciple, there was still another chance. A glimmer of hope rekindled in her, and she hurriedly bowed to thank Han Li. The elder with her was similarly excited.

“Since I’m not sure if the apprenticeship will work out, I’ll give you two more advanced magical artifacts as compensation for the feelings you have for your ancestor’s talisman manuals,” Han Li said as he pulled a piece of emerald green brocade and a small blue sword from his storage pouch and casually handed them to the elder.

The elder’s face lit up with surprise.

He originally thought that just the introduction of a master for the girl was a generous favor, but unexpectedly Han Li had given them even more benefits, which made him deeply grateful.

The elder hurriedly offered repeated thanks before respectfully accepting the magical artifacts, his face full of delight. Advanced magical artifacts were rare for him—after cultivating for so many years, he only had one. Now he suddenly had two more. What was there to complain about?

After this, Han Li didn’t linger. He casually withdrew the two spiritual power orbs he had concealed inside the elder’s body, then, with the gaze of the grandfather and granddaughter respectfully seeing him off, he floated away.

Only after Han Li was truly out of sight did the elder happily hand the brocade to the girl and keep the small sword for himself. He planned to set out soon to Yellow Maple Valley to find Senior Ma and see if his granddaughter had the opportunity to apprentice under one of the Seven Sects.

However, Elder Xiao was also puzzled. Why was Han Li entangled with the Qin Family’s people? Those were truly mortals!

…

Setting aside Elder Xiao’s wild speculations, Han Li finally returned to the Qin Residence in high spirits.

Because he used a magical artifact to directly descend into his dwelling, his return did not attract anyone’s attention. He appeared quietly in his bedroom without a soul noticing.

Han Li found the newly acquired nameless qi-concealing formula extremely practical, so he stayed up all night poring over the ancient book studying it.

The formula was just a set of small techniques for manipulating spiritual power, and with Han Li’s profound magical power backing, mastering it wasn’t difficult.

In just one night, he had comprehended most of it.

The next morning, just as Han Li began to meditate and refine his spiritual power, feeling that his luck had been pretty good lately, a muffled “bang” suddenly came from his storage pouch. It sounded like something had shattered.

Han Li’s expression immediately darkened, his face turning grim. After a moment, he reached into the pouch and pulled out a purple pearl—exactly the same as the magical artifact he had given to that white-haired elder. But the pearl’s crystal-clear smooth surface was cracked with several fractures of varying depths.

Han Li was silent for a while, then wordlessly left his room. After scanning the courtyard and seeing no one, the Divine Wind Boat floated out from his hand, and he quickly boarded it, silently disappearing from the Qin Estate.
